Paide climate — normals and trends
Paide (Estonia) has a warm-summer humid continental climate (Dfb) under the Köppen-Geiger classification. Its mean annual temperature is 5.2 °C and it receives 683 mm of precipitation per year.
These figures are normals computed over 86 complete calendar years, from 1940 to 2025, using ERA5 reanalysis data from the Copernicus programme.
The warmest month is July (16.9 °C on average) and the coldest is February (-5.9 °C). Rainfall peaks in August.
Paide averages 146 frost days, 0 hot days (≥ 30 °C) and 138 rainy days per year.
Paide has warmed by +2.7 °C between 1940 and 2025, or +0.31 °C per decade. This trend is statistically significant.
The number of frost days there went from about 167 to 125 per year over the period.
The hottest day of the period reached 32.1 °C (on 11 August 1992) and the coldest -37.2 °C (on 5 February 2012).
Data from ERA5 reanalysis (Copernicus Climate Change Service), redistributed under a CC-BY 4.0 licence. Normals are recomputed whenever the archive is updated.
